#003 Step by Step Tutorial - Carnivale Mask in Coloured Pencils and Ink on Drafting film

  This 10 page tutorial gives you a comprehensive guide on how to draw this beautiful Crimson Venetian Carnivale Mask. The original artwork was only 2.5x3.5 inches, and this tutorial explains how to use drafting film to achieve very fine details with coloured pencils within a confined area. You can read more about drafting film on the Information Page.

This tutorial has been done using predominantly Faber Castell Polychromos and Prismacolor Verithins. If you do not have these particular brands of pencil, it is recommended that you also purchase the Coloured Pencil Conversion Charts so that you will know which colours to substitute from your own range.
